About


Oblibreo's name wasn't always Oblibreo. Before the Brandshock, his name was Cistoreo, and he was simply a humble historian, closed up in his elarborate library and happily archiving away. He authored many books on the histories of various planets, and kept his library not only neat and organized, but draped in elegance and comfort. Red fluffy cushions on chairs, large couches, silken curtains; Cistoreo saw no reason why the building itself couldn't also be a work of art. After the Brandshock, his view on history warped drastically, and he began seeing it as nothing more than a record of the suffering of the past, doomed to cause future suffering in all who read it. He burned down his library, turning the entire thing to ash, and changed his name to Oblibreo to reflect his new views on life. He then set out on his campaign to not only wipe out all life in the universe, as the Vani god Greyven commanded, but to wipe out all record of the past as well. After all, if there's nothing but a blank slate for a past, then the past can't cause any suffering, now can it?

Oblibreo genuinely believes that what he is doing, he is doing for the greater good, and cannot be reasoned with. He goes out of his way to kill - or "mercy" - any children he comes across, as he cannot stand the idea of letting them continue suffering in life. He was the one who wiped out all of the microvani (the derogative post-Brandshock slang for Vani kids) in Stygia's care, despite all of her frantic attempts to stop him. He intended on killing Stygia as well, as he thought it beyond cruel to mercy the kids and leave their caretaker to suffer without them, but she ended up surviving the grevious injuries he inflicted on her. That was a rather nasty surprise for him later down the line.

Another Vani named Wodrustchie has a makeshift machine known as the Library of Dreams, which is a catalogue of all the history and knowledge of the world. Oblibreo genuinely HATES IT, as its a painful reminder not only of his own library, but also stands in the face of everything he is working for. He vowed that even if it was the last thing he did, he would see that library destroyed. Unfortunately (for him), he was killed before he could ever make that a reality (though he did come close on several occasions).

Boss


When fighting Oblibreo, it's important to know that his elemental quirk is ash. As he can turn things to ash at a touch, its best to fight him at range. However, he's faster than he looks, and will easily and quickly close the distance between himself and his prey. As for his elemental abilities, the more complex something is, the harder it is for him to turn it to ash. So while he can take out, say, stone in a single touch, a living creature like humans or other Vani is harder and more piecemeal. Oblibreo tends of rely on firing a sweeping beam of what appears to be light from an open mouth when he needs to hit something at long range, though don't be fooled into thinking that's his only ranged attack. As if all of this wasn't already bad enough, Oblibreo is used to fighting Stygia, who's a time traveler. He's very quick to pick up on things and adjust on the fly. In short, the best strategy against Oblibreo is to aim for his weak spot - the large, ram-like horns on his head - and snipe them from a distance, preferably before he even realizes you're there.
